Output 662eec9140267684bc95ee58d82ab1fabc18ecbb8d89bcc868ea359ac2717854:1

value
261492110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d724385e0a8fc10d3bf04cbee00f8a747780b1 OP_EQUAL
address
3Kdp6SBTvaY7wZnzjMb5YCgm77qc9t3RAa
transaction
662eec9140267684bc95ee58d82ab1fabc18ecbb8d89bcc868ea359ac2717854
spent
true